La Petite Vase

I've been pretty busy on the job and exhausted by the time I got home, so I haven't posted for a while.  But, here's a vase I wanted to share, a vase I was asked to paint.  I had already based coated it before remembering to take a picture, but it was a plain clear glass vase about 10" in height, with beautiful lines.






I wanted to give it more grace, so I plastered a rose on the front & back; painted it a light olive green & gave it a vintage touch by staining it.








I twined tissue paper around the base to give it more definition







Once finished painting, I dug around in my bag and found a simple silk arrangement to add to it (I doubt they'll keep the arrangement, I just thought it made for a nice touch).
